Chauncey School on ‘Places in Peril’ list

The Georgia Trust for Historic Preservation has released its 2014 list of ten Places in Peril in the state.

Chauncey School in Chauncey (Dodge County) is on the list. Chauncey was the first city in Georgia to issue bonds to construct and equip a modern school building. As a result, the Chauncey School was built in 1914 on a budget of $10,000. The building featured six classrooms, a state-of-the-art science laboratory, and a regal auditorium.
